Miles away from Skrillex and his brostep machine, IM:Ltd have once again scoped
out something emerging from the Wastelands. Hailing from Montpellier, the name is
Kuantum.
Using video game quotes and bass frequencies lower than Taylor Swift's underwear,
'Wasteland', the title track - along with 'Innervision' - is a violent reminder of how
we think dubstep is supposed to sound.
Filled with an tasty blend of dubby basses, dried out breaks and urban decay
landscapes, 'Distracted' (with fellow producer Mateba) and 'Majora'complete the
flip, making this whole release is a definitive must-have for any serious 140bpm
head.
